How are Garlic powder and Tuna salad different?

  • Garlic powder is richer in Vitamin B6, Iron, Copper, Manganese, Fiber, Phosphorus, and Vitamin B1, while Tuna salad is higher in Vitamin B12, Vitamin B3, and Selenium.
  • Garlic powder covers your daily need of Vitamin B6 121% more than Tuna salad.

All nutrients comparison - raw data values

Nutrient Garlic powder Tuna salad Opinion
Net carbs 63.73g 9.41g Garlic powder
Protein 16.55g 16.04g Garlic powder
Fats 0.73g 9.26g Tuna salad
Carbs 72.73g 9.41g Garlic powder
Calories 331kcal 187kcal Garlic powder
Fructose 0.31g Garlic powder
Sugar 2.43g Tuna salad
Fiber 9g 0g Garlic powder
Calcium 79mg 17mg Garlic powder
Iron 5.65mg 1mg Garlic powder
Magnesium 77mg 19mg Garlic powder
Phosphorus 414mg 178mg Garlic powder
Potassium 1193mg 178mg Garlic powder
Sodium 60mg 402mg Garlic powder
Zinc 2.99mg 0.56mg Garlic powder
Copper 0.533mg 0.145mg Garlic powder
Manganese 0.979mg 0.04mg Garlic powder
Selenium 23.9µg 41.2µg Tuna salad
Vitamin A 0IU 97IU Tuna salad
Vitamin A RAE 0µg 24µg Tuna salad
Vitamin E 0.67mg Garlic powder
Vitamin C 1.2mg 2.2mg Tuna salad
Vitamin B1 0.435mg 0.031mg Garlic powder
Vitamin B2 0.141mg 0.07mg Garlic powder
Vitamin B3 0.796mg 6.7mg Tuna salad
Vitamin B5 0.743mg 0.26mg Garlic powder
Vitamin B6 1.654mg 0.081mg Garlic powder
Folate 47µg 8µg Garlic powder
Vitamin B12 0µg 1.2µg Tuna salad
Vitamin K 0.4µg Garlic powder
Tryptophan 0.121mg 0.18mg Tuna salad
Threonine 0.374mg 0.701mg Tuna salad
Isoleucine 0.414mg 0.739mg Tuna salad
Leucine 0.728mg 1.293mg Tuna salad
Lysine 0.768mg 1.457mg Tuna salad
Methionine 0.111mg 0.47mg Tuna salad
Phenylalanine 0.525mg 0.626mg Tuna salad
Valine 0.667mg 0.824mg Tuna salad
Histidine 0.263mg 0.467mg Tuna salad
Cholesterol 0mg 13mg Garlic powder
Saturated Fat 0.249g 1.544g Garlic powder
Omega-3 - DHA 0g 0.055g Tuna salad
Omega-3 - EPA 0g 0.014g Tuna salad
Monounsaturated Fat 0.115g 2.887g Tuna salad
Polyunsaturated fat 0.178g 4.122g Tuna salad
Omega-6 - Eicosadienoic acid 0.022g Garlic powder
Omega-3 - ALA 0.012g Garlic powder
